This photograph of Phoebe's silhouette was my favourite shot from our shoot together. I love silhouette shots as i think they are a wonderful way to convey drama, mystery, emotion. To me silhouette photographs stand out because of their combination of their simplicity,but also their story that they convey. I love the way they do not give the viewer a clear picture of everything, but leave part of the image up to their imaginations.

My favourite photographer that specialises in silhouette photography is T J Scott. T J Scott shows us how powerful sillhouette photographs can be, with his spectacular and well executed shots. By creating a sharp contract between his subject and the background , he masterfully brings out the drama and mystery of a scene. Here is my favourite shot by T J Scott.
